Researchers develop a way to power wearables through human skin
SMRTR summary
Power-Over-Skin, developed by Carnegie Mellon, transmits electricity through skin to power wearables and medical devices, currently powering low-energy items like LED earrings, with potential future uses for blood sugar monitors, pacemakers, and smartglasses.
